The comedian Bill Burr is once again coming to the defense of former Cara Dune actress, Gina Carano.

Gina Carano starred in two seasons of the Disney+ Star Wars TV show The Mandalorian. However, Disney and Lucasfilm distanced themselves from her due to comments she made on her social media.

In February 2021, #FireGinaCarano began trending on Twitter after the actress made a post comparing the struggles of being a Jew in Europe just prior to the Holocaust to being a Republican in modern-day America.

In a Hollywood Reporter interview, Bill Burr gave his opinion of the whole ordeal with Gina being let go.

“I thought it was funny that the liberals proved her point. They just use outrage because they don’t like your politics. As someone who considers himself liberal, it’s disappointing to see the left become how the right used to be when they went after the Dixie Chicks after they criticized George W. Bush. There’s not a lot of people like that — most are just trying not to get in trouble — but there’s this small collection of lunatics — either on the right or the left, at any given moment – that cause hysteria. And now there’s so many [media outlets] that want eyeballs, they make money off advertising, that they give attention to these crazy fringe people.”

— Bill Burr

Furthermore, Burr remembers “how cool she was as a person,” even though he personally didn’t share her beliefs on certain issues. He feels that Carano’s firing was unjust and, in fact, only proved the point that she was trying to make.
